quote: Originally posted by jr
quote: Originally posted by antnee
Wonder in years to come how much the clutches will be to change and how long they will last for?
been around for years now, (well 5 ?) and i havent seen once changed yet (the gearbox)
clutches on the dsg are a piece of piss to change anyway..
its very difficult to wear them out also, a huge amount of pressure is applied to them when they are engaged, they arent ever slipped and are also cooled by the oil.. if it ever got to the point where the clutches overheated the mechatronic unit pulses the clutch in use to try and cool it (its very violent actually) if you were a muppet and continued to drive through that, engine power is cut untill the cluch basket cools down...
very clever and should last a very very long time IF the box oil and filter is changed when its supposed to be
